What Makes a Variable Temperature Tea Kettle the Best Choice?

The best variable temperature tea kettle offers precision and versatility for tea enthusiasts.

  • Temperature Control: The best variable temperature tea kettles typically feature specific temperature settings that allow users to heat water to the ideal temperature for different types of tea. For example, green tea is best brewed at a lower temperature than black tea, and having precise control ensures that the flavors are fully extracted without bitterness.
  • Rapid Boil Technology: Many high-quality variable temperature kettles are designed with rapid boil capabilities, allowing them to heat water quickly and efficiently. This feature is particularly valuable for busy individuals who want to enjoy their tea without waiting too long, making it a practical choice for daily use.
  • Material Quality: The construction material of the kettle affects not only its durability but also the taste of the water. Stainless steel and glass are popular materials for variable temperature kettles as they do not impart flavors and are easier to maintain, ensuring that your tea remains pure and untainted.
  • Keep Warm Function: Some top models include a keep warm function that maintains the water at a desired temperature for an extended period. This is ideal for tea drinkers who like to enjoy multiple cups over time, as it eliminates the need to reheat the kettle frequently.
  • Design and User-Friendliness: An ergonomic design and intuitive controls enhance the user experience, making it easier to select the desired temperature and pour without spills. Features like a comfortable handle and a spout designed for precision pouring can elevate the overall enjoyment of brewing tea.
  • Safety Features: The best variable temperature kettles often come equipped with safety features such as auto shut-off and boil-dry protection. These features provide peace of mind, preventing accidents and ensuring that the kettle does not operate without water, which can lead to damage.

How Important is Temperature Control for Different Types of Tea?

Temperature control is crucial for brewing different types of tea, as each variety requires a specific temperature range to extract optimal flavors and benefits.

  • Green Tea: Green tea is best brewed at lower temperatures, typically between 160°F to 180°F (70°C to 80°C), to avoid bitterness and preserve its delicate flavors. Using a kettle that allows for precise temperature settings can enhance the tea’s natural sweetness and grassy notes.
  • Black Tea: Black tea requires higher temperatures, usually around 200°F to 212°F (93°C to 100°C), to fully release its robust and bold flavors. A variable temperature kettle can help achieve the perfect boiling point, ensuring that the tea is strong and aromatic without being overly astringent.
  • Oolong Tea: Oolong tea falls between green and black tea, with optimal brewing temperatures ranging from 180°F to 200°F (80°C to 93°C). This temperature control allows for the complex floral and fruity notes of oolong to shine through, making it essential to use a kettle that can accurately reach and maintain these temperatures.
  • White Tea: White tea is the most delicate of all tea types and should be brewed at temperatures between 160°F to 185°F (70°C to 85°C). A variable temperature kettle ensures that the subtle flavors are not overpowered, allowing for a sweet and light cup.
  • Herbal Tea: Herbal teas can vary widely, but most benefit from boiling water at around 200°F to 212°F (93°C to 100°C). Since herbal tea is often made from a variety of plants and spices, a kettle that can quickly reach boiling is useful for extracting their full flavors and health benefits.

What Are the Best Materials for Effortless Heating?

The best materials for effortless heating in a variable temperature tea kettle include:

  • Stainless Steel: Stainless steel is a highly durable material that resists rust and corrosion, ensuring longevity. It heats evenly and retains heat well, making it an excellent choice for precise temperature control.
  • Glass: Glass kettles allow you to visually monitor the heating process and the color of the tea. They are non-reactive, meaning they won’t alter the taste of your tea, and many modern glass kettles are designed to withstand high temperatures without breaking.
  • Cast Iron: Cast iron kettles provide excellent heat retention, making them ideal for keeping water warm for extended periods. They often come with a unique aesthetic appeal but can be heavier and require more care to prevent rust.
  • Aluminum: Aluminum is lightweight and offers quick heating capabilities, allowing water to boil rapidly. However, it may need to be coated with non-reactive materials to avoid any metallic taste in your beverages.
  • Copper: Copper kettles heat up quickly and distribute heat evenly, which is perfect for achieving specific brewing temperatures. While they offer excellent performance, they require regular polishing to maintain their appearance and may require a lining to prevent reaction with water.

How Do You Properly Maintain and Clean a Variable Temperature Tea Kettle?

To properly maintain and clean a variable temperature tea kettle, consider the following essential practices:

  • Regular Descaling: Descaling the kettle every few months is crucial to remove mineral buildup from hard water, which can affect performance and taste.
  • Wipe Down Exterior: Regularly wiping the exterior with a damp cloth helps maintain its appearance and prevents the accumulation of dust and grime.
  • Clean the Interior: Using a mixture of water and vinegar or baking soda can effectively clean the interior, ensuring that any residue or lingering tastes from previous brews are eliminated.
  • Inspect the Cord and Plug: Regularly checking the power cord and plug for any signs of wear or damage is important for safety and to ensure the kettle operates efficiently.
  • Store Properly: Storing the kettle in a dry place and avoiding stacking other items on top can help prevent scratches and prolong its lifespan.

Regular Descaling: Using a descaling solution or a homemade mixture of vinegar and water, fill the kettle and let it sit for a while before boiling. After descaling, rinse thoroughly to ensure no residues remain, which can impact the flavor of your tea.

Wipe Down Exterior: A simple routine of wiping the kettle with a soft, damp cloth after each use will keep it looking new. Pay special attention to buttons and the handle to prevent grease buildup.

Clean the Interior: Pour a mixture of equal parts water and vinegar into the kettle and let it soak for about 30 minutes before boiling. This method not only cleans but also deodorizes the kettle, ensuring future brews taste fresh.

Inspect the Cord and Plug: Look for fraying or any signs of damage and ensure the plug fits securely into the outlet. If any issues are found, do not use the kettle until repairs or replacements are made to prevent electrical hazards.

Store Properly: Always allow the kettle to cool completely before storing, and keep it in a location where it won’t be knocked over or damaged. Avoid placing heavy items on top of it to prevent any dents or scratches that could impair its functionality.
